Claims (2)
1) 상기 산 용액의 pKa 이상의 pH를 갖는 상기 아미노산의 농축용액을 형성시키고 2) 중성 아미노산 용액의 pKa 이상의 pH에서 중성 아미노산의 고체 입자를 형성시키기 위해 용액으로부터 염기를 균일하게 제거하며 3) 상기 고체 입자를 용액으로부터 회수하는 단계로 구성되는, 수성 용액으로부터 중성 아미노산을 회수하는 방법.
1) 약 10.0이상의 pH를 유지하면서 발효 배지를 농축시키고 여과시키며 : 2) 중성 아미노산 용액의 pKa 이상의 pH에서 중성 아미노산의 고체 입자를 형성시키기 위해 용액으로부터 염기를 균일하게 제거하며 : 3) 상기 고체 입자를 용액으로부터 회수하는 단계로 구성되는, 발효 배지로부터 중성 아미노산을 회수하는 방법.
